A shelter cat named Narmer is adopted by a man who takes him for walks on a leash. What unfolds is an uncanny friendship between different species (cats and dogs) that highlights the similarities within their differences. This story embraces subtle lessons of inclusiveness, tolerance and acceptance. A Pack And A Cat is written in whimsical rhyme which makes it fun to read and fun to listen to. It is entertaining and will spark the imagination of the 2 to 6 year age group. Written by Amy Bromberg and illustrated by Carolyn Fox.
